## Top-Floor Quiet Room — Access for Contractors

The quiet room on level 9 of the Aldervane Building is reserved for focused work and brief rest. Contractors carrying out the acoustic-panel inspection may enter outside booked hours only; check the wall display before opening the door. Keep noise to a minimum, leave furniture as found, and switch lamps off when leaving. The door uses a keypad rather than the standard fob reader. The current keypad code is below.

badge for yahif-bahaf: bdg-XUBUM-7

Ticket QV-2218: Marnsley quota vault locked itself after the failed deploy of per-tenant rate limits. Release is blocked; tenant quota overrides for the Driftwell launch are inside. Unlock requires the break-glass passphrase, then re-run the quota sync job before cutting the release. The vault recovery passphrase follows on the next line.

unlock words, tafog-faduf: ulaath-druwyn

## Tuning

The receipt mailer (Almsgate) batches donation receipts and sends through the Thornquay relay. On-call: if the queue backs up, resist the urge to crank batch size — the relay rate-limits per connection, and bigger batches just mean bigger retries. Scale worker count first, then shorten the flush interval. Dedupe window must stay longer than the retry horizon or donors get duplicate receipts, which generates tickets. All knobs live in one place and are read at worker start. Current production values follow.

tuning table, kajop-yafof:
QUOTAS = {
    "wenath": 10,
    "ulaael": 5,
}

Quarterly Planning Note — Branch Managers

Topic: customer concentration. Drexa Retail Group now drives 37% of network revenue; three branches exceed 60% exposure. Target: no branch above 45% by year-end. Actions: push the Merivale and Oxton prospect lists, apply the new-account incentive, and flag any Drexa contract changes to head office within 24 hours. Monthly exposure reports due first Friday. The confidential context on our broader account strategy follows immediately below.

board note of tagug-hahag: Praionax Logistics is in early talks to buy Julaxek Group for about $36.3 million. The Julmir launch date is March 1, and nothing goes to the press before then.